Subversion Repositories Applications.annuaire

Rev

Rev 546 | Only display areas with differences | Ignore whitespace | Details | Blame | Last modification | View Log | RSS feed

Rev 546 Rev 588
-
 
1
2016-03-01 : v1.5-Bélier
-
 
2
 * Première version de l'authentification SSO par un partenaire - implémenté basiquement pour Pl@ntNet
-
 
3
 * Division de la Yougoslavie en Serbie et Monténégro (12 ans après...)
-
 
4
 * Caractérisation (mal faite !) de Chypre, qui était incluse dans la Grèce (0 pointé en géographie)
-
 
5
 * Service Auth : acceptation du nom d'utilisateur en plus du courriel, pour Pl@ntNet
-
 
6
 * Bricolage cracra d'AnnuaireModele pour faciliter les inscriptions lors d'une connexion à un partenaire (@TODO faire mieux un jour)
-
 
7
 * La casse des adresses courriel est maintenant ignorée
-
 
8
 * Auth => redirection  : ajout du parametre Authorization même si le jeton est null; suppression du header qui ne sert à rien (reçu par le navigateur mais pas renvoyé à l'URL de redirection !)
-
 
9
 * Implémentation d'un mot de passe universel pour le SSO
-
 
10
 * Dépatchage du patch passoire : le patch CGI permettait à tout le monde de se logger avec n'importe quel mdp :)
-
 
11
 * Amélioration gestion du nom wiki
-
 
12
 * Patch : si PHP fonctionne en CGI, pas moyen (en tout cas pas facile - testé une combine mais elle marche pas) d'utiliser HTTP Basic Auth (la merde !); on détecte donc si on est en CGI et dans ce cas on désactive l'authentification - open bar !
-
 
13
 * Mode synchrone avec redirection si une url de redirection est précisée pour le sso
-
 
14
 * Utilisateur : suppression méthode temporaire getIdentiteConnectee()
-
 
15
 * Auth : connexion() retourne maintenant le nom Wiki
-
 
16
 * Utilisateur : formaterNomWiki() tient compte du pseudo
-
 
17
 * Auth : verifierjeton prend maintenant en compte le header Authorization + correction doc
-
 
18
 * Auth : une tentative de connexion infructueuse détruit le cookie, pour plus de cohérence
-
 
19
 
-
 
20
 
1
2015-05-26 : v1.4-Baleine - ATTENTION, nécessite PHP >= 5.3
21
2015-05-26 : v1.4-Baleine - ATTENTION, nécessite PHP >= 5.3
2
 * Service Auth : première version du SSO à base de jetons JWT
22
 * Service Auth : première version du SSO à base de jetons JWT
3
 * Ajout lib firebase/php-jwt
23
 * Ajout lib firebase/php-jwt
4
 * Ajout composer.json et autoloader pour firebase/php-jwt
24
 * Ajout composer.json et autoloader pour firebase/php-jwt
5
 * Ajout de l'identifiant et de la durée du jeton dans la réponse JSON
25
 * Ajout de l'identifiant et de la durée du jeton dans la réponse JSON
6
 * .htaccess : ajout d'une directive pour utiliser PHP 55 en CGI sur Sequoia (pas très générique !)
26
 * .htaccess : ajout d'une directive pour utiliser PHP 55 en CGI sur Sequoia (pas très générique !)
7
 * Auth : ajout de "secure" au cookie
27
 * Auth : ajout de "secure" au cookie
8
 * Service auth::identité : lecture du jeton dans le header "Authorization", après le cookie et avant le paramètre
28
 * Service auth::identité : lecture du jeton dans le header "Authorization", après le cookie et avant le paramètre
9
 * Protection contres indices de tableau inexistants
29
 * Protection contres indices de tableau inexistants
10
 * Amélioration des sorties du programme
30
 * Amélioration des sorties du programme
11
 * Affichage du log sur plusieurs lignes pour le retour du script
31
 * Affichage du log sur plusieurs lignes pour le retour du script
12
 * Script de traitement des emails : essai d'élargissement du wait_timeout pour éviter les erreurs "MySQL has gone away"
32
 * Script de traitement des emails : essai d'élargissement du wait_timeout pour éviter les erreurs "MySQL has gone away"
13
 * Ajout d'une vérification d'unicité du mail lors de la validation d'inscription
33
 * Ajout d'une vérification d'unicité du mail lors de la validation d'inscription
14
 * Ajout d'un nom d'utilisateur en haut de page dans l'onglet "dons"
34
 * Ajout d'un nom d'utilisateur en haut de page dans l'onglet "dons"
15
 * Changement de logos et favicons : liens vers resources.tela-botanica.org
35
 * Changement de logos et favicons : liens vers resources.tela-botanica.org
16
 * Ajout du service getIdentiteCompleteParCourriel() et de la possibilité de renvoyer du XML, pour rétrocompatibilité avec le service coel:CoelUtilisateur qui utilisait eflore_chatin
36
 * Ajout du service getIdentiteCompleteParCourriel() et de la possibilité de renvoyer du XML, pour rétrocompatibilité avec le service coel:CoelUtilisateur qui utilisait eflore_chatin
17
 * Ajout d'une méthode d'authentification HTTP Basic
37
 * Ajout d'une méthode d'authentification HTTP Basic
18
 * Changement signature David vers signature Daniel
38
 * Changement signature David vers signature Daniel
19
 * Modification de getInfosParId(s) pour traiter plusieurs ids à la fois
39
 * Modification de getInfosParId(s) pour traiter plusieurs ids à la fois
20
 * Correction cartes Afrique, Reçu de dons, cartoPoint dans le profil utilisateur
40
 * Correction cartes Afrique, Reçu de dons, cartoPoint dans le profil utilisateur
21
 * Ajout de fonctions de pseudo sso en attendant le vrai
41
 * Ajout de fonctions de pseudo sso en attendant le vrai
22
 
42
 
23
2014-09-29 : v1.3-Balance : utilisation de scripts différés pour gérer les grandes quantités de mail
43
2014-09-29 : v1.3-Balance : utilisation de scripts différés pour gérer les grandes quantités de mail
24
2014-02-18 : v1.2-Autel : intégration de l'ensemble des modifications depuis le 2010-08-12
44
2014-02-18 : v1.2-Autel : intégration de l'ensemble des modifications depuis le 2010-08-12
25
2010-08-12 : v1.1-Andromede : corrections 
45
2010-08-12 : v1.1-Andromede : corrections 
26
2010-08-03 : v1.0-Aigle : version initiale 
46
2010-08-03 : v1.0-Aigle : version initiale